’Ashkii nishłínę́ędą́ą́’ łah yoostsah bik’íníyá.

boy 1-be.NI-past once ring 3-1-find.P
listenloadingplaying

Once when I was a boy I found a ring.

’Ayóo łį́į́’ sh naalgeed diní, ’ííshją́ą́shį́į́ díí łį́į́chogii bikáá’ dah ńdaah!

very horse 1-with 3-buck.CI 3-2-say.NI lets.see this stallion 3-on up 2-sit.I
listenloadingplaying

You said you’re good at riding broncos; let’s see you get on this stallion!

’Ałk’idą́ą́’ Diné bikéyah bikáa’gi łį́į́’ bichąą bíighahgo tł’oh deíl’áá ńt’éé’ jiní.

long.ago Navajo.land 3-upon-at horse 3-belly sufficient-GO Pl-3-extend.out.of.sight.SNP hearsay
listenloadingplaying

They say that long ago the grass in the Navajo country was as high as a horse’s belly.

’Áhéhee’ dóó baa ’ahééh nisin.

thank.you and 3-for appreciation 1-think.CI
listenloadingplaying

Thank you and I am grateful.

’Ánísts’ísí yę́ędą́ą́’ Kintahdi shi yaa hoo’a’ ’éí biniinaa díshní.

1-small.NI past town-at 1-possessive 3-of 3-space.P TOP because 3-1-say.NI
listenloadingplaying

Back when I was young, I grew up in town which is why Im saying.

Béésh náábał dóó haa nízahdi nighan?

windmill and how 3-long.N-at 2-home
listenloadingplaying

How far is your place from the windmill?

Bich’ijí nishłį́.

3-toward-side 1-be.NI
listenloadingplaying

I’m on his side.

Bįįh bináyaa niłchiin ’éí hataałii chodayooł’į́.

deer 3-eye beneath matter that medicineman 3-3 use.I
listenloadingplaying

The matter from under the eye fold of a deer (used for medicine ceremonially)

Dibé doo deeghánígóó ’ałkéé’ ’idíítąądgo hooghanjį’ náákah.

sheep long.way RECP-follow 3-spread.out.NP home-up.to 3-walk.pl.Prog
listenloadingplaying

The sheep were strung out a long ways, one behind the other, as they headed home.

Diné nihaikaíígíí nihizaad nideilkaahgo ayóó bił danilį́ ’áko ndi doo ’akót’ée da.

people 1dpl-3-come.pl.P-COMP 1dpl-language pl-3-1-investigate.I-GO very 3-with pl-3-be.NI even so NEG thus-3-be.NI NEG
listenloadingplaying

The people who came to visit us believe that we are doing a great job investigating our language, but that is not the case.
